Because of different aptitudes, the growth of star card masters' strength, agility and other attributes are also strong and weak.

In order to maximize their abilities, star card masters usually consider their talents and six-dimensional aptitude when choosing skills.

This also makes everyone different from star card master to star card master, each with its own characteristics.

However, humans have ruled for countless years. Generally speaking, there are still two major directions, that is, warriors and warlocks.

Warrior refers to a star card master who coordinates physical and star power to fight.

Warlock refers to a star card master who does not rely on the body, but focuses on using star power or even spiritual power to fight.

The two are subdivided, and there are many branches and genres.

But for now, more than 99% of star card masters are fighters, because fighters are more comprehensive and more suitable for personal growth.

Warlocks have low physical fitness and weak survivability before they learn some life-saving skills, which causes many warlocks to fall before they grow up. This is why there are fewer and fewer warlocks, and they are even about to be eliminated.

Survival of the fittest, survival of the fittest.
